First Impressions
The P1000i is a true entry-level suitcase generator, focusing heavily on portability and simplicity.
With a 1000W peak output and 900W continuous power, it’s clearly designed for lightweight use such as powering gadgets, lights, and small camping equipment.
Despite its compact size, it includes pure sine wave technology, making it safe for sensitive electronics like laptops and TVs.
The addition of a USB port alongside AC and DC outputs is particularly useful for modern users who rely on mobile devices.

Key Specifications
| Spec | Detail |
|---|---|
| Maximum Output | 1000W |
| Continuous Output | 900W |
| Engine | 54cc 4-stroke petrol engine |
| Fuel Tank | 3 litres |
| Run Time | Up to 8.5 hours at 50% load |
| Noise Level | Approx. 62 dB |
| Weight | Approx. 14kg |
| Sockets | 230V AC, 12V DC, USB |
| Warranty | 2 years |

Performance and Power
This generator is firmly aimed at low-power applications.
With 900W continuous output, it can comfortably run:
- ✅ Phones, tablets, and laptops
- ✅ LED lighting
- ✅ Small TVs
- ✅ Air pumps or low-wattage camping gear
However, anything with a heating element (like kettles or heaters) will exceed its capacity quickly, making it unsuitable for more demanding use.
Ease of Use
The recoil start system keeps things simple and reliable.
The control panel includes:
- 230V UK socket
- 12V DC battery charging output
- USB charging port
- ECO mode switch
This makes it particularly user-friendly for beginners and casual users.
Noise and Efficiency
At around 62 dB, the P1000i is relatively quiet and suitable for shared outdoor environments.
The ECO mode reduces engine speed based on load, improving fuel efficiency and extending runtime.
With up to 8.5 hours runtime at 50% load, it’s well suited to day trips or overnight use.
Portability and Build
Weighing just 14kg, this is one of the most portable inverter generators available.
The suitcase-style design makes it easy to carry, store, and transport in a car boot or caravan cupboard.
Build quality is solid for the price, though it’s clearly designed for occasional leisure use rather than heavy-duty work.

Who Should Buy It?
The P1000i is best suited for:
- ✅ Camping and festivals
- ✅ Caravan and motorhome users
- ✅ Charging small electronics
- ✅ Ultra-portable backup power
If you need to run multiple appliances or anything high-powered, a 2kW+ inverter generator would be a better option.
